> I am over ruling rules these days.
> Left the hospital on my own two feet.
> Snuck off, they said, without a wheel chair
> and a nurse. I used to take nurses home
> when I was younger, I said, but I'm not up to
> sport at present. They rang me on my mobile
> halfway home to tell me that. What a rebel.
> Perhaps I'll put tassles on my zimmer frame,
> zoom off down to the Autumn Centre
> and park in the manager's bay.
> That'll show 'em.
